#b80090 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b80090 is composed of 72.2% red, 0%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 21.7%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 313 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 36.1%. #b80090 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#710021.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#b80090 color description : Strong magenta.

#b80090 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b80090 has RGB values of R:184, G:0,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.22,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12058768.

Hex triplet b80090 #b80090
RGB Decimal 184, 0, 144 rgb(184,0,144)
RGB Percent 72.2, 0, 56.5 rgb(72.2%,0%,56.5%)
CMYK 0, 100, 22, 28
HSL 313°, 100, 36.1 hsl(313,100%,36.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 313°, 100, 72.2
Web Safe cc0099 #cc0099
CIE-LAB 41.542, 71.482, -27.11
XYZ 24.801, 12.206, 27.434
xyY 0.385, 0.189, 12.206
CIE-LCH 41.542, 76.45, 339.231
CIE-LUV 41.542, 77.775, -48.485
Hunter-Lab 34.937, 65.573, -22.1
Binary 10111000, 00000000, 10010000

Shades and Tints of #b80090

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070006 is the darkest color, while #fff3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b80090

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635560 is the less saturated color, while #b80090 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b80090 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#474747 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#5e3956 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#1f66c6 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#636887 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b44043 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5641b2 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#82428a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b5285f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
